Factors Influencing Stump Grinding Costs

The cost of stump grinding can vary widely based on several factors. Understanding these aspects can help you estimate a more accurate budget when considering this service.

Size of the Stump

The size of the stump is one of the most significant factors that determine the cost of stump grinding. Stumps are usually measured by their diameter, and larger stumps require more time and effort to grind down. On average, small stumps can range from $50 to $150, while larger ones may cost significantly more, sometimes reaching upwards of $500 or more, depending on the complexity of the job. Moreover, the depth of the stump and the extent of the root system can also play a role in the overall cost, as deeper stumps may necessitate more extensive grinding to ensure a clean removal.

Location and Accessibility

Accessibility can also impact the pricing of stump grinding services. If the stump is located in a challenging area, such as near fences, gardens, or under power lines, it may require additional labor and specialized equipment. Stumps that are in hard-to-reach locations might incur extra fees due to the increased labor involved. Furthermore, if the area is heavily landscaped or has existing structures nearby, the crew may need to take extra precautions to avoid damage, which could also add to the overall cost. In some cases, the time of year can influence accessibility; for instance, wet or muddy conditions may complicate the process and lead to higher charges.

Species of the Tree

The type of tree from which the stump originated can also affect costs. Hardwoods, such as oak or hickory, are denser and more difficult to grind compared to softwoods like pine. As a result, grinding hardwood stumps may take more time and effort, leading to higher costs. Additionally, certain tree species may have extensive root systems that need to be considered in the grinding process, potentially increasing the price further. It’s also worth noting that some tree species may harbor pests or diseases, which could necessitate special handling or disposal methods, adding another layer of complexity and expense to the stump grinding process. Understanding the specific characteristics of the tree species can help homeowners make informed decisions when budgeting for stump removal services.

Stump Grinding Service

Average Cost of Stump Grinding

Knowing the average costs associated with stump grinding based on common pricing metrics can guide homeowners in budgeting their landscaping projects. Understanding these costs not only helps in financial planning but also aids in making informed decisions about hiring professionals versus attempting a DIY approach, which can sometimes lead to unexpected expenses if not executed properly.

Cost per Diameter

One common method of charging for stump grinding is based on the diameter of the stump. A common pricing strategy is to charge a fixed rate per inch of stump diameter, typically ranging from $2 to $5 per inch. For example, a 12-inch stump might cost between $24 to $60 to grind, depending on the business and additional factors mentioned earlier. It’s important to note that larger stumps, particularly those exceeding 30 inches in diameter, may incur additional charges due to the increased time and effort required for grinding. Furthermore, the type of tree can also influence the cost, as hardwoods tend to be denser and more challenging to grind than softer varieties.

Flat Rate Costs

Some companies offer flat rates for stump grinding services. This approach can sometimes be beneficial for homeowners who prefer to have a clear understanding of the overall cost without the variable of stump size. Flat rates typically start around $100 for smaller stumps and can climb to several hundred dollars for larger, more complex jobs. Additionally, some companies may include extra services in their flat rate pricing, such as debris removal or site cleanup, which can add value to the service. Homeowners should inquire about what is included in the flat rate to ensure they are getting the best deal possible, as some providers may charge separately for these additional services, leading to unexpected costs.

Definition and Uses of Formply

Formply is a type of plywood made from layers of wood veneer glued together under heat and pressure. It is commonly used for creating formwork — temporary or permanent molds used to hold concrete in place while it cures. Typical applications of formply include:

  • Concrete slabs
  • Walls and columns
  • Bridges and tunnels
  • Roads and highways

Its specific composition allows it to resist wear and tear, making it a favored choice among builders and contractors across Australia. Additionally, formply is often treated with a phenolic resin that enhances its waterproofing properties, allowing it to be used in environments where moisture exposure is a concern. This treatment not only extends the lifespan of the plywood but also reduces the likelihood of warping or delamination, which can be critical in maintaining the integrity of the formwork throughout the curing process.

The Dangers of Rodent Infestation

Rodent infestations can bring various dangers into your home, including:

Health Risks: Rodents can carry various diseases, including hantavirus, leptospirosis, and salmonella. Their droppings, urine, and nesting materials can contaminate food and surfaces.

Structural Damage: Rodents are known to chew on electrical wires, insulation, and wooden structures, which can lead to costly repairs and fire hazards.

Emotional Distress: The mere presence of rodents can cause anxiety and discomfort, impacting your overall quality of life.

Initial Inspection and Assessment

The first step in the rodent control process is a detailed inspection of your property. The specialist will look for signs of rodent activity, such as droppings, tracks, nesting materials, and chewed wires. They will also assess potential entry points, such as gaps around doors, windows, and foundations.

After the inspection, the specialist will provide an assessment report that outlines their findings and suggests a tailored plan of action to deal with the infestation. This step is crucial for targeting the most effective control measures. Additionally, the specialist may take into account the specific type of rodent involved, as different species exhibit varying behaviors and nesting habits. For example, while house mice tend to nest in hidden areas close to food sources, roof rats may prefer higher elevations, such as attics or trees, which can influence the chosen control methods.

Treatment and Control Strategies

Once the assessment is complete, the specialist will proceed with treatment. This might involve:

Trapping: Setting traps in areas where rodent activity has been identified.

Baiting: Using rodenticides in a safe and controlled manner, ensuring pets and children are protected.

Exclusion Techniques: Sealing entry points and providing recommendations for ongoing prevention.

The treatment phase is crucial, but the specialist should also discuss follow-up visits to monitor progress and make any necessary adjustments in control strategies. During these follow-ups, the specialist may also educate homeowners about best practices for maintaining a rodent-free environment, such as proper food storage, regular yard maintenance, and the importance of keeping clutter to a minimum. Furthermore, they may recommend installing rodent-proof barriers, like mesh screens or metal flashing, to fortify vulnerable areas and prevent future infestations from occurring. Definition and Basic Properties

Laminated Veneer Lumber (LVL) is an engineered wood product made from thin wood veneers that are glued together under heat and pressure. This process enhances the strength and stability of the timber, making it a preferred choice for formwork applications.

LVL exhibits several key properties that make it suitable for construction. It has a high strength-to-weight ratio, excellent dimensional stability, and resistance to warping and splitting. Additionally, LVL can be manufactured to meet specific performance requirements, making it highly customizable for various projects. This adaptability allows architects and builders to utilize LVL in a wide range of applications, from beams and headers to intricate formwork systems, ensuring that structural integrity is maintained while also optimizing material usage.

lvl formwork timber

Manufacturing Process of LVL Formwork Timber

The manufacturing process of LVL involves several crucial steps. First, high-quality logs are selected and debarked. Then, the logs are cut into thin veneers. These veneers are dried to a specific moisture content before being arranged in layers.

Once the veneers are layered, they are bonded together using a strong adhesive. The glued assembly is then subjected to heat and pressure in a press, which cures the adhesive and solidifies the structure. Finally, the LVL is cut to the desired sizes and lengths, ready for distribution and use in construction. This meticulous process not only ensures the durability of the LVL but also allows for the creation of large, continuous spans that are often required in modern architectural designs. Moreover, the use of LVL contributes to sustainable building practices, as it maximizes the utility of each log and minimizes waste, making it an environmentally friendly choice in the construction industry.
